The station is equipped with a ticket office that operates from early morning until late at night, ensuring that you can always secure a ticket for your travels. For those who prefer online booking, ticket collection is facilitated by accessible ticket machines located at the station. Moreover, for passengers with hearing impairments, an induction loop is available, enhancing accessibility.
Independently navigating the station is straightforward due to the comprehensive step-free access provided throughout. Despite having no accessible toilets, the station offers waiting rooms on both platforms where travelers can also access public Wi-Fi. If you're looking to grab a quick refreshment, a coffee vending machine is on hand to cater to your caffeine needs before you embark on your journey.
Linlithgow station boasts substantial connectivity with various modes of transport ensuring seamless travel. Should railway services be disrupted, a rail replacement service operates with buses picking up passengers from High Street. For detailed information about bus services, visit Traveline Scotland or call their 24-hour hotline. Taxi services are equally accessible, with details available at TrainTaxi.
Parking is hassle-free with a no-charge policy, as there are 96 parking spaces available, inclusive of two blue badge spaces. Cyclists are also catered to with a covered bicycle storage area accommodating up to 38 bikes, protected by CCTV for enhanced security.

Planning your journey is a breeze with the ticketing services available at Westgate-on-Sea. The station features a ticket office open from 6:00 AM to 11:00 AM on weekdays, ensuring that you can grab your tickets bright and early. For those who prefer the convenience of technology, ticket machines are available at the station forecourt,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online or buy new ones for your trip. Accessibility is a top priority with wheelchair-friendly ticket machines and assistance available for travelers with mobility needs.
Westgate-on-Sea station is well-connected with various transport options to get you where you need to go. For those days when rail replacement services are required, you'll find buses readily available just outside the station on Station Road. Travelers can also find comprehensive information on local bus services using printable resources provided here, ensuring you’re never stranded.
Although the station has partial step-free access, it's designed to cater to most travelers. Platform 2 is accessible via a side entrance from Station Road, allowing easy boarding to services heading toward Margate. To access Platform 1 for London-bound trains, head to the side entrance from Westbury Road. If you require further assistance, it’s worth noting that staff are available from 6:00 AM to 11:00 AM with a mobile assistance team ready to help outside these hours if needed. The staff is always prepared to ensure that your travel needs are met with care. Reach out to Southeastern Customer Services at 0345 322 7021 for additional support.

While Westgate-on-Sea station offers many facilities, it’s worth noting a few absent features such as toilets and refreshment facilities. Travelers are recommended to plan ahead, especially if their journey may leave them waiting at the station. While the station does not have a waiting room, there are seating areas available for a comfortable wait until your train arrives. Also, for those planning a cycling trip, there are bike stands with sheltered spaces to safely store your bikes.
